-
Bug
-
Resolution: Cannot Reproduce
-
P3
-
None
-
1.3.0
-
x86
-
windows_98
The host input method adapter for Win32 sometimes (not always) throws a null pointer exception on Japanese Windows98 with the following operations:
- Start SwingSet demo
- Select "File Chooser" from "Choosers" to bring the dialog
- Select "ImageClub" -> "food" -> "banana.gif" by double click.
(which bring up the message dialog)
- Close the message dialog.
The stack trace is:
Exception occurred during event dispatching:
java.lang.NullPointerException: null pData
at sun.awt.windows.WInputMethod.handleNativeIMEEvent(Native Method)
at sun.awt.windows.WInputMethod.dispatchEvent(WInputMethod.java:256)
at sun.awt.im.InputContext.dispatchEvent(InputContext.java:173)
at sun.awt.im.InputMethodContext.dispatchEvent(InputMethodContext.java:180)
at java.awt.Component.dispatchEventImpl(Component.java:2450)
at java.awt.Container.dispatchEventImpl(Container.java:1301)
at java.awt.Component.dispatchEvent(Component.java:2420)
at java.awt.LightweightDispatcher.retargetMouseEvent(Container.java:2479)
at java.awt.LightweightDispatcher.trackMouseEnterExit(Container.java:2341)
at java.awt.LightweightDispatcher.processMouseEvent(Container.java:2236)
at java.awt.LightweightDispatcher.dispatchEvent(Container.java:2166)
at java.awt.Container.dispatchEventImpl(Container.java:1288)
at java.awt.Window.dispatchEventImpl(Window.java:854)
at java.awt.Component.dispatchEvent(Component.java:2420)
at java.awt.EventQueue.dispatchEvent(EventQueue.java:302)
at java.awt.EventDispatchThread.pumpOneEvent(EventDispatchThread.java:105)
at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:95)
at java.awt.EventDispatchThread.run(EventDispatchThread.java:86)
- Start SwingSet demo
- Select "File Chooser" from "Choosers" to bring the dialog
- Select "ImageClub" -> "food" -> "banana.gif" by double click.
(which bring up the message dialog)
- Close the message dialog.
The stack trace is:
Exception occurred during event dispatching:
java.lang.NullPointerException: null pData
at sun.awt.windows.WInputMethod.handleNativeIMEEvent(Native Method)
at sun.awt.windows.WInputMethod.dispatchEvent(WInputMethod.java:256)
at sun.awt.im.InputContext.dispatchEvent(InputContext.java:173)
at sun.awt.im.InputMethodContext.dispatchEvent(InputMethodContext.java:180)
at java.awt.Component.dispatchEventImpl(Component.java:2450)
at java.awt.Container.dispatchEventImpl(Container.java:1301)
at java.awt.Component.dispatchEvent(Component.java:2420)
at java.awt.LightweightDispatcher.retargetMouseEvent(Container.java:2479)
at java.awt.LightweightDispatcher.trackMouseEnterExit(Container.java:2341)
at java.awt.LightweightDispatcher.processMouseEvent(Container.java:2236)
at java.awt.LightweightDispatcher.dispatchEvent(Container.java:2166)
at java.awt.Container.dispatchEventImpl(Container.java:1288)
at java.awt.Window.dispatchEventImpl(Window.java:854)
at java.awt.Component.dispatchEvent(Component.java:2420)
at java.awt.EventQueue.dispatchEvent(EventQueue.java:302)
at java.awt.EventDispatchThread.pumpOneEvent(EventDispatchThread.java:105)
at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:95)
at java.awt.EventDispatchThread.run(EventDispatchThread.java:86)